#424dc2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#424dc2 is composed of 25.9% red, 30.2%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66% cyan, 60.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 234.8 degrees, a saturation of 51.2% and a lightness of 51%. #424dc2 color hex could be obtained by blending #849aff with #000085.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#424dc2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010104 is the darkest color, while #f4f5fb is the lightest one.
